Banahan, a seasoned rugby union veteran, carved a notable legacy during his tenure in Premiership Rugby from 2006 to 2021, representing illustrious clubs like Bath and Gloucester.

Born in Jersey, his prowess on the field earned him national recognition, with 16 appearances for England between 2009 and 2011.

Renowned for his versatility, Banahan’s adeptness spanned multiple positions, primarily excelling as a wing but also demonstrating proficiency as an inside or outside center.

After bidding adieu to his playing days in 2021, Banahan transitioned to a coaching role, taking on the mantle of attack coach for Scotland’s women’s team in 2023.

Rebecca Banahan is Matt Banahan’s wife. Tying the knot in 2010, their bond has flourished for over a decade, nurturing a family that has grown to five with the addition of three children.

Transitioning from her role as an educator, Rebecca channeled her passion into establishing ‘The Little Party Company.’

This venture specializes in curating vibrant party supplies and decorations, catering mainly to children’s celebrations, and showcasing her creativity and business acumen.

Matt and Rebecca Banahan form a tight-knit family, enriched by the presence of their three children: Joseph, born in 2014; Iris, who graced their lives in 2016; and Max, the youngest, born in 2019.

The anticipation for Max’s arrival was joyfully shared with a heartwarming announcement in July 2018.

This announcement featured their elder children, Joseph and Iris, radiating excitement as they held a sign declaring, “Baby Banahan due January 2019.”

Matt Banahan Age: How Old Is The Ex-Rugby Veteran?

Matt Banahan was born on December 30, 1986, so he is currently 37 years old. He started playing rugby at the age of 17 and joined Bath in 2006.

He made his England debut in 2009 against Argentina and scored his first international try against Wales in the same year.

He played for Bath until 2018 when he moved to Gloucester. He announced his retirement from rugby in November 2020, after suffering a neck injury that required surgery.

He said he was “proud” of his career and thanked his family, teammates, coaches, and fans for their support.

He joined the Scotland women’s coaching staff in January 2023, alongside head coach Bryan Easson and defense coach Graham Steadman.

He said he was “excited” to work with the Scottish players and help them develop their skills and confidence.
